Murder Charge Filed Against Martinez Mother In Stabbing Death Of Daughter
Martinez, California – A Martinez woman has been charged with murder after stabbing her daughter, the Contra Costa District Attorney’s Office announced Friday. Brittney Evanna Kazee, 36, faces one felony count of murder [PC 187(a)] with a deadly weapon enhancement for using a knife in the commission of the offense [PC 12022(b)(1)]. Kazee was arrested…

Read MoreTruck Fire Draws A Crowd In Walnut Creek Tuesday
One of our cameras followed a smoke plume to a burning landscaping vehicle in the 1500 block of Geary Road in Walnut Creek this evening. This was reported at 7:05pm. No reported injuries.
